Teriyaki Steak Tips

Serves 4
Total Time 1 hour, 18 minutes
Prep Time 10 minutes
Inactive Time 1 hour
Cook Time 8 minutes

This versatile dish is sure to become a staple in your kitchen.  Tips and Tricks
  • For maximum flavor, marinate the steak for at least one hour, but overnight is even better for a deeper teriyaki infusion.
  • When searing the steak, let it cook undisturbed for the first few minutes to develop a golden crust. 

Ingredients

1 pound sirloin steak, cubed
⅓ cup Kikkoman® Teriyaki Marinade & Sauce
1 tablespoon avocado or vegetable oil 
¼ cup beef stock 
4 tablespoons unsalted butter
1 tablespoon chives, minced 

Directions

  1. Combine steak and teriyaki in a shallow dish. Stir to combine. Cover and refrigerate for 1-8 hours.  
  2. Drain and discard marinade. Heat oil over medium-high heat in a large skillet for 2 minutes. Add steak and cook for 2 minutes undisturbed. Stir and cook 2-3 minutes longer, until steak is evenly browned. Transfer cooked steak tips to a serving bowl. 
  3. Reduce heat to low. Add beef stock to skillet and deglaze using a wooden spatula to scrape up any browned bits of steak. Add butter to skillet and melt, about 30 seconds. Stir in chives.  
  4. Pour sauce over steak tips and serve right away.
